  • 2011 - A Women's World

    There was a time when a woman’s world was confined to the home. To venture out meant that others were unable to support her, or she was thought to be brazen. Today, women have equal opportunities, working in most spheres once limited to men, even rising to leadership positions. Still, it cannot be ignored that in parts of the world, including in the U.S., gender separation and inequality remains deeply ingrained, both culturally and politically. In this exhibit we recognized the strengths of women by celebrating their advancement outside of the home, and honoring the importance of their work within it.
